Basic history¶
In this example, we illustrate the use of the BasicHistory
plot
on the Sobieski’s SSBJ problem.
from __future__ import annotations
from gemseo import configure_logger
from gemseo import create_discipline
from gemseo import create_scenario
from gemseo.problems.sobieski.core.design_space import SobieskiDesignSpace
Import¶
The first step is to import some functions from the API and a method to get the design space.
configure_logger()
<RootLogger root (INFO)>
Description¶
The BasicHistory
post-processing
plots any of the constraint or objective functions
w.r.t. the optimization iterations or sampling snapshots.
Create disciplines¶
At this point, we instantiate the disciplines of Sobieski’s SSBJ problem: Propulsion, Aerodynamics, Structure and Mission
disciplines = create_discipline([
"SobieskiPropulsion",
"SobieskiAerodynamics",
"SobieskiStructure",
"SobieskiMission",
])
Create design space¶
We also create the SobieskiDesignSpace
.
design_space = SobieskiDesignSpace()
Create and execute scenario¶
The next step is to build an MDO scenario in order to maximize the range, encoded ‘y_4’, with respect to the design parameters, while satisfying the inequality constraints ‘g_1’, ‘g_2’ and ‘g_3’. We can use the MDF formulation, the SLSQP optimization algorithm and a maximum number of iterations equal to 100.
scenario = create_scenario(
disciplines,
"MDF",
"y_4",
design_space,
maximize_objective=True,
)
scenario.set_differentiation_method()
for constraint in ["g_1", "g_2", "g_3"]:
scenario.add_constraint(constraint, constraint_type="ineq")
scenario.execute({"algo": "SLSQP", "max_iter": 10})

Post-process scenario¶
Lastly, we post-process the scenario by means of the BasicHistory
plot which plots any of the constraint or objective functions
w.r.t. optimization iterations or sampling snapshots.
Tip
Each post-processing method requires different inputs and offers a variety
of customization options. Use the API function
get_post_processing_options_schema()
to print a table with
the options for any post-processing algorithm.
Or refer to our dedicated page:
Post-processing algorithms.
scenario.post_process(
"BasicHistory",
variable_names=["g_1", "g_2", "g_3"],
save=False,
show=True,
)
scenario.post_process("BasicHistory", variable_names=["y_4"], save=False, show=True)
<gemseo.post.basic_history.BasicHistory object at 0x7f8af0260400>
Note
Set the boolean instance attribute
OptimizationProblem.use_standardized_objective
to False
to plot the objective to maximize as a performance function.
scenario.use_standardized_objective = False
scenario.post_process("BasicHistory", variable_names=["y_4"], save=False, show=True)
